Page 3: Success is a Community of  Published Authors

DAP = Developmentally Appropriate Practice and involves tailoring instruction and activities to a specific developmental level

Most often used in early childhood education, but the concept can be extended to any age\grade level

What is DAP?

Page 5: Success is a Community of  Published Authors

Projects & Publishing

Adult Writers Can reasonably seek out

opportunities to get published

Utilize writing groups mainly for support

Have a complex view of writing that incorporates a variety of purposes for writing

Tween Writers Write often, but have few or

no real opportunities for publishing or sharing their work

Expect to do a significant amount of writing during meetings

Distinguish only between “school” and “fun” writing

Page 6: Success is a Community of  Published Authors

Criticism—Constructive and Otherwise

Adult Writers Have few opportunities to

get direct feedback on their work

Feel free to claim the term “writer” & are more comfortable rejecting criticism

Have more experience giving and receiving criticism

Tween Writers Nearly everything they

write is judged and graded

Are blocked from challenging their teachers’ judgments and grades

Are limited developmentally in their ability to give and receive peer feedback

Page 7: Success is a Community of  Published Authors

Extended Family Involvement

Adult Writers Usually see family as an

influence on their writing and often as a writing topic as well

Often feel tension between family responsibilities & writing

Tween Writers Tend not to write about

“family stuff” See themselves as writers

and\or write voluntarily because of family support

Have awesome families!
